Upstartdigital.com.au Pricing
One of the most significant pieces of information missing from upstartdigital.com.au is any mention of pricing or service packages. This is a major concern for potential clients attempting to budget for digital services.
The Problem with Undisclosed Pricing
In the digital services industry, while exact fixed prices can be challenging due to custom project requirements, agencies typically provide:
- Starting Rates: A “starting from” price for common services (e.g., website design from $X,XXX).
- Pricing Tiers: Basic, standard, and premium packages for common service bundles.
- Consultation for Custom Quotes: An explicit invitation to schedule a free consultation for a tailored quote.
The complete absence of any pricing indication on upstartdigital.com.au means potential clients have no idea what to expect, forcing them into a “connect with us” interaction without any preliminary understanding of investment. This can be a barrier for many businesses, particularly SMEs, who are looking for quick insights into potential costs. A survey by Clutch in 2021 indicated that nearly 70% of clients prefer to see pricing on a service provider’s website.
Industry Benchmarks for Digital Service Costs in Australia
To provide some context, here’s a general overview of typical costs for digital services in Australia:
- Basic Website Design (Small Business): Expect to pay anywhere from AUD $3,000 to $10,000. This usually includes a few pages, responsive design, and basic SEO.
- E-commerce Website (Standard): Costs can range from AUD $10,000 to $50,000+, depending on the number of products, integrations, and custom features.
- Digital Marketing (Monthly Retainer): For SEO, SEM, or social media management, monthly retainers typically start from AUD $1,000 to $5,000+, varying significantly with the scope of work and agency size.
- Branding & Identity Development: A comprehensive branding package (logo, brand guidelines, visual identity) can cost from AUD $5,000 to $25,000+.
- Custom Software/App Development: This is highly variable, often priced per hour or per project phase. Hourly rates for developers in Australia can range from AUD $80 to $250+. Small apps might start from AUD $20,000, while complex applications can easily exceed AUD $100,000 to $500,000+.
The lack of any such benchmarks or clear pathways to understanding costs on Upstartdigital.com.au makes it challenging for businesses to assess if their services align with their budget or even if it’s worth initiating contact.

Absence of Cancellation Policy
A standard, reputable service provider’s website, particularly one offering ongoing digital services (like digital marketing retainers or software maintenance), would typically feature:
- A dedicated “Terms & Conditions” or “Service Agreement” section: This document should detail cancellation clauses, notice periods, refund policies, and any associated fees.
- Clear Contact for Support: A visible support page or direct contact number/email for service-related inquiries, including cancellations.
- Client Portal: For subscription-based services, a client portal where users can manage their accounts, view billing, and initiate cancellations.
None of these elements are present on upstartdigital.com.au. The only listed contact is a general email address ([email protected]
). Bpmcorp.com.au Review
Implications for Clients
The lack of a defined cancellation process creates potential ambiguity and risk for clients:
- Unclear Notice Periods: Clients won’t know how much notice they need to give to terminate a service agreement, potentially leading to unexpected charges.
- Dispute Resolution: Without clear terms, disputes regarding service termination or refunds could be difficult to resolve.
- Client Control: Clients have limited control over their engagement if the process for disengaging is not transparent.
In a professional service environment, particularly in Australia, consumers and businesses expect clear contractual terms. The absence of such information could lead to misunderstandings and potentially expose clients to unfavourable situations if they decide to terminate services.
General Steps for Service Cancellation (When Policies are Unclear)
If a client were to engage with Upstartdigital.com.au and later wish to cancel, and faced an unclear process, the general advisable steps would be:
- Review the Service Agreement: Any legitimate service agreement or contract provided at the start of the engagement should contain cancellation clauses. This document is the primary source of truth.
- Written Communication: Always communicate cancellation requests in writing (e.g., via email to the provided address). This creates a paper trail for future reference.
- Request Confirmation: Ask for a written confirmation of the cancellation and the effective date.
- Dispute Resolution (if necessary): If issues arise, clients might need to refer to consumer protection bodies in Australia, such as the Australian Competition and Consumer Commission (ACCC) or state-based fair trading offices, although this is a last resort.
However, the ideal scenario is for the service provider to make this information readily available and transparent from the outset, which Upstartdigital.com.au currently does not.

What Agencies Might Offer Instead of a Free Trial
Instead of a free trial, digital agencies commonly offer:
- Free Consultations: A no-obligation meeting to discuss project requirements, scope, and provide a preliminary quote. This is often the first step in engaging with such agencies. The “Lets Connect” prompt on Upstartdigital.com.au likely serves this purpose.
- Discovery Sessions: More in-depth, sometimes paid, sessions to thoroughly analyse a client’s needs and formulate a strategic roadmap before formal project commencement.
- Proposals and Estimates: Detailed documents outlining the proposed scope of work, timelines, and costs, which are provided after initial consultations.
